Sweet and Sour Pork Stir-Fry

Sweet and Sour Pork Stir-Fry is a vibrant dish featuring tender pieces of halal pork, colorful vegetables, and a tangy sauce that brings a delightful balance of flavors. This quick and easy recipe is perfect for a weeknight dinner, offering a taste of Chinese cuisine right at home.

Ingredients

  • Halal pork tenderloin - 250 grams, sliced into thin strips
  • Bell pepper (red) - 1 medium, sliced
  • Bell pepper (green) - 1 medium, sliced
  • Onion - 1 medium, sliced
  • Pineapple chunks - 100 grams, canned or fresh
  • Garlic - 2 cloves, minced
  • Ginger - 1 teaspoon, minced
  • Soy sauce - 2 tablespoons
  • Rice vinegar - 1 tablespoon
  • Ketchup - 2 tablespoons
  • Brown sugar - 1 tablespoon
  • Cornstarch - 1 tablespoon
  • Vegetable oil - 2 tablespoons
  • Sesame oil - 1 teaspoon
  • Salt - to taste
  • Black pepper - to taste
  • Cooked rice - for serving

Steps

  1. In a bowl, combine the soy sauce, rice vinegar, ketchup, brown sugar, and cornstarch to create the sweet and sour sauce. Set aside.
  2. Heat vegetable oil in a large pan or wok over medium-high heat.
  3. Add the sliced pork to the pan and stir-fry for about 5-7 minutes until browned and cooked through. Remove from the pan and set aside.
  4. In the same pan, add the minced garlic and ginger, and stir-fry for about 30 seconds until fragrant.
  5. Add the sliced bell peppers and onion to the pan, cooking for about 3-4 minutes until they are slightly tender but still crisp.
  6. Return the cooked pork to the pan, add the pineapple chunks, and pour in the sweet and sour sauce. Stir everything together and cook for an additional 3-4 minutes until the sauce thickens and coats the ingredients.
  7. Drizzle with sesame oil, season with salt and black pepper to taste, and stir well.
  8. Serve hot over cooked rice.
